This August, for perhaps the 5th time in 25 years but the first time since the pandemic, we are going to spend a week at the Stratford Festival. If you have never been, it’s a fantastic way to beat the heat and see some terrific theater. Stratford is a quaint city with wonderful B&Bs and a few nice hotels. It is also the home of the Canadian culinary institute (or some similarly named institution) so the restaurants there are often staffed with aspiring chefs. So it’s a chance to have great meals and see great theater. There is always a Shakespeare emphasis (it used to be called the Stratford Shakespeare Festival), but plenty of modern classics and new plays as well. Also musicals. The festival runs for about 6 months of the year. The prices are much more reasonable than Broadway and the shows are, in most cases, the equal of either London or Broadway.
So that’s my PSA if you are looking for a different summer trip, something that can be well accomplished in 4-5 days. Can fly into Detroit and drive or fly to Toronto, which is about 90 minutes from Stratford.
